SAUSAGE CHEESE MUFFINS

EASY, EASY, EASY!! These muffins give energy to start your day! The blend of sausage, egg and cheese is awesome! A complete breakfast in itself....just add coffee or juice!

Provided by Seasoned Cook

Categories     Breakfast

Time 25m

Yield 6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 4



Sausage Cheese Muffins image

Steps:

  • Brown sausage and crumble.
  • In a small bowl beat eggs. Add crumbled sausage to eggs and mix.
  • Press bread slices down into greased muffin tins forming a cup. Spoon sausage/egg mixture into each bread cup. Sprinkle cheese on top.
  • Bake in a 350 degree oven for 15 minutes.
  • Note: Recipe may be doubled. Muffins freeze well. Thaw and microwave for a few seconds.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 254.2, Fat 15.7, SaturatedFat 6.5, Cholesterol 117.9, Sodium 502.2, Carbohydrate 13, Fiber 0.6, Sugar 1.3, Protein 14.3

8 ounces bulk sausage
2 eggs, beaten
1 cup cheddar cheese, shredded
6 slices bread

SAUSAGE EGG MUFFINS

This is a quick and easy morning or afternoon snack. I use the regular size muffin pans but fill them enough 1/3 full, but may adjust the amount of filling to suit your taste.

Provided by SMILEYBLAKE

Categories     100+ Breakfast and Brunch Recipes     Eggs

Time 40m

Yield 12

Number Of Ingredients 6



Sausage Egg Muffins image

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Lightly grease 12 muffin cups.
  • Place sausage in a large, deep skillet. Cook over medium high heat until evenly brown. Drain and set aside.
  • In a large bowl, combine eggs, chiles, onion, garlic powder, salt pepper and sausage; mix well. Spoon 1/4 cup of sausage mixture into each prepared muffin cup.
  • Bake in preheated oven for 15 to 20 minutes, until egg has set and a toothpick inserted into each 'muffin' comes out clean.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 154.7 calories, Carbohydrate 1.6 g, Cholesterol 198.9 mg, Fat 12.6 g, Fiber 0.2 g, Protein 8.7 g, SaturatedFat 4.3 g, Sodium 251.1 mg, Sugar 0.9 g

½ pound ground pork sausage
12 eggs, beaten
½ (4 ounce) can chopped green chile peppers, drained
1 small onion, chopped
1 teaspoon garlic powder
salt and pepper to taste

SAUSAGE BREAKFAST MUFFINS

I can never seem to get out of bed with enough time to make breakfast. My solution is to make these muffins ahead of time and pop them in the microwave for 30 seconds just before heading out the door. -Sara Sanders, Fountain City, Indiana

Provided by Taste of Home

Time 35m

Yield 1 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 6



Sausage Breakfast Muffins image

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 400°. Line 12 muffin cups with paper liners. In a skillet, cook sausage over medium heat 4-5 minutes or until no longer pink, breaking into crumbles. Remove to paper towels to drain., In a small bowl, whisk eggs, seasoned salt and pepper. Pour into same pan; cook and stir over medium heat until eggs are thickened and no liquid egg remains. Remove from heat., In a large bowl, prepare muffin mix according to package directions. Fold in sausage, scrambled eggs and 1/2 cup cheese. Fill prepared cups two-thirds full., Bake 10 minutes. Sprinkle with remaining cheese; bake 5 minutes longer or until a toothpick inserted in center comes out clean. Cool 5 minutes before removing from pan. Serve warm.

Nutrition Facts :

1/3 pound bulk Italian sausage
3 large eggs
1/8 teaspoon seasoned salt
1/8 teaspoon pepper
1 package (8-1/2 ounces) corn bread/muffin mix
3/4 cup shredded cheddar cheese, divided
